Carlota y Alberto ____ con nosotros. a. cenarán b. ceno c. cenas

Answer:

The answer is a) Cenarán

Step-by-step explanation:

Option b) ceno is incorrect because this is the conjugation of the verb cenar (to have dinner) in present tense in first person singular Yo (I); Yo ceno. Since the subjects of the sentence are Carlota and Alberto, the correct conjugation of the verb is in third person plural Ellos (They)

Option c) cenas is incorrect because this is the conjugation of the verb cenar (to have dinner) in present tense in second person singular Tú (You); Tú cenas. Since the subjects of the sentence are Carlota and Alberto, the correct conjugation of the verb is in third person plural Ellos (They).

Option a) cenarán is correct. Cenarán is the conjugation of the verb cenar (to have dinner) in simple future tense in third person plural Ellos (they); ellos cenarán, which is the appropriate form to use in this sentence. Also, the simple future tense is used to denote plans, in this case, plans for dinner.

The complete sentence would be

Carlota y Alberto cenarán con nosotros (Carlota and Alberto will have dinner with us)
